【功能测试用例设计】
功能测试用例是用于验证软件系统或应用程序是否按照预期执行特定功能的测试步骤和预期结果的集合,下面是关于功能测试用例设计的详细内容:
1、引言
介绍功能测试用例设计的目的和重要性。
解释功能测试用例的定义和作用。
2、测试目标
确定要测试的功能模块或特性。
定义测试的目标,例如验证功能的正确性、完整性和一致性。
3、测试环境
描述测试所需的硬件和软件环境。
包括操作系统、浏览器版本、数据库等。
4、测试策略
确定测试方法和技术,如黑盒测试、白盒测试、灰盒测试等。
选择适当的测试级别,如单元测试、集成测试、系统测试等。
5、测试用例设计原则
确保测试用例的可重复性和可追踪性。
使用简洁明了的语言描述测试步骤和预期结果。
根据需求和设计文档编写测试用例。
6、测试用例模板
提供一个通用的测试用例模板,包括用例编号、用例名称、前置条件、测试步骤、预期结果等字段。
7、测试数据准备
确定需要准备的测试数据,包括输入数据和预期输出数据。
确保测试数据的有效性和充分性。
8、执行测试用例
根据测试计划安排执行测试用例的时间和资源。
记录每个测试用例的执行结果,包括实际结果和预期结果。
9、缺陷管理
如果发现任何缺陷,将其记录在缺陷跟踪系统中。
提供详细的缺陷描述和复现步骤。
10、结果分析和报告
分析测试结果,评估功能的稳定性和质量。
撰写测试报告,总结测试活动和结果。
11、问题解决和回归测试
如果发现缺陷,与开发团队合作解决问题。
进行回归测试,确保修复的缺陷不会引入新的问题。
12、结论
总结功能测试用例设计的重要性和方法。
强调持续改进和优化测试过程的必要性。
【与本文相关的问题】:
1、什么是功能测试用例?为什么它对软件质量至关重要?
答:功能测试用例是用于验证软件系统或应用程序是否按照预期执行特定功能的测试步骤和预期结果的集合,它对软件质量至关重要,因为它可以帮助发现和修复软件中的功能缺陷,确保软件的稳定性、可靠性和一致性,提高用户满意度并降低维护成本。
2、如何设计一个好的功能测试用例?有哪些设计原则可以遵循?
答:设计一个好的功能测试用例需要考虑以下几个方面:确保测试用例的可重复性和可追踪性,以便后续的执行和维护;使用简洁明了的语言描述测试步骤和预期结果,以便于理解和执行;根据需求和设计文档编写测试用例,确保覆盖了所有的功能点;根据项目的特点和需求选择合适的测试方法和技术,如黑盒测试、白盒测试、灰盒测试等,还可以遵循一些设计原则,如最小化冗余步骤、考虑边界情况、使用合适的数据等。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/551377.html